Transaction 5053176469952b989cad171f31a23e53ecabdffb71505c0bfa9ebda0b5f11edc

1 Input
2 Outputs
  • 5053176469952b989cad171f31a23e53ecabdffb71505c0bfa9ebda0b5f11edc:0
  • value  235096
    address  38W2DcEMYBCBeJsb81JwvuHYj37Uftzhff
  • 5053176469952b989cad171f31a23e53ecabdffb71505c0bfa9ebda0b5f11edc:1
  • value  832875266
    address  3DqPyakT6kjceXeBEFGwaXWKtAGun4QQpV